Kuvasz vs Scottish Terrier

You don’t see a Kuvasz and a Scottish Terrier in the same room often. unless you’re deep into dog forums wondering how two breeds with zero size in common ended up on your shortlist. People compare them because both are independent, loyal to their people, and come with that “I know something you don’t” aura. But that’s where the similarities flake off like old paint. The Kuvasz is a ghost-white mountain of a dog, built for patrolling snowy pastures and protecting flocks from wolves. He’s deeply affectionate with his family but reserved with strangers, the kind of dog who’ll stand sentry at the back door at 2 a.m. just because he heard a leaf skitter. He needs space, cold weather, and an owner who respects his mind, not just his obedience. He’s smart and trainable, yes, but he’ll debate your commands like a lawyer. Kids? Possible, but supervision is key. his size alone makes him a poor fit for chaotic homes. The Scottie, meanwhile, is a tank on short legs. He’s got a beard, a swagger, and a stubborn streak that could power a tractor. Bred to dive into dens and take on vermin, he’s bold where the Kuvasz is watchful. He fits in apartments, thrives with retirees or busy professionals who appreciate his low shedding and high character. But don’t mistake his size for ease. he’s terrier through and through, which means he’ll chase squirrels, bark at the mailman, and side-eye your houseguests. Here’s the real talk: both breeds bond fiercely, but the Kuvasz is a partner in a rural life; the Scottie is a companion in urban solitude. If you want a dog that’s part of your property, get the Kuvasz. If you want a dog that feels like a wise old friend in a tweed jacket, get the Scottie. And neither will ever really obey you. You’ll just hope they choose to listen.
